The Rise of Erin Kate Dolan

Erin Dolan’s rise in the sports media world is impressive. Starting as a sideline reporter in Philadelphia, she quickly made waves with her ability to break down complex sports stories. Her transition into sports betting was a natural fit, given her sharp analytical skills and engaging style.

Joining ESPN in December 2021 marked a turning point. She moved from regional roles to a national platform, showcasing her talents on shows like ESPN BET Live and Sunday NFL Countdown. Her career growth reflects how young talent can disrupt traditional media with fresh perspectives.

Early Beginnings and Education

Erin Dolan started her journey in Philadelphia, USA. She began chasing her dreams early on. Erin first went to the University of Oregon but later moved to Penn State University. There, she learned a lot about broadcasting and finished her degree in Broadcast Journalism in 2018. This strong education helped her rise quickly in the world of sports journalism.

Erin Dolan’s academic journey laid a strong foundation for her success. She attended the University of Oregon before transferring to Penn State University, where she graduated summa cum laude in 2018 with a degree in broadcast journalism. This rigorous training helped sharpen her communication and storytelling skills.

Her education wasn’t just theory. Erin gained real-world experience early, working as a sports reporter at PHL17 in Philadelphia and as a sideline reporter for the Philadelphia Wings lacrosse team. These roles gave her hands-on insight into live sports coverage, building confidence and credibility.

Embarking on a Stellar Career

Erin didn’t wait until she graduated to start her career in sports reporting. In 2015, she began working at Duck TV, which set her on a path to bigger opportunities. Her love for sports betting showed when she co-hosted “Girls Who Bet” on YouTube and Twitch, mixing fun with smart analysis to keep viewers hooked.

Erin wasted no time turning her education into a thriving career. Before ESPN, she worked at FanDuel and PointsBet, two leading sportsbooks. There, she created content that blended entertainment with expert betting analysis, making her a favorite among sports fans.

Her co-hosting of the YouTube and Twitch show “Girls Who Bet” helped build a community around sports betting, especially for women. This platform allowed her to merge passion with purpose, breaking down barriers in a male-heavy industry. Her versatility shines as she balances traditional reporting with new-age digital engagement.
